Output 98cc2366e366d9426077f6ba86c194474013204957ed5efcdc3fec3663ba6485:129

value
3003185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b5333d1c21f804466febae90fe389dac9a4312b OP_EQUAL
address
3QbuChUUCXULtvhzcePMhvvA5Fp2REyeWf
transaction
98cc2366e366d9426077f6ba86c194474013204957ed5efcdc3fec3663ba6485
confirmations
339459
spent
true